Video: Lil Wayne Says Tha Carter IV Is Definitely Done x More

Above, Lil Wayne tells MTV that his Tha Carter IV album is “totally done” and will be released on August 29th (not August 22nd). Tunechi also confirms that his Sorry For The Wait mixtape will be dropping on July 12th or the 13th. He then goes onto to discuss his “How To Love” single:

“That song is just sweeping the world. It’s touching every woman, that’s what it was for,” Wayne said. “It was like Tupac had ‘Keep Ya Head Up’ and it was a message to women and little girls across the world just to keep your head up even though things are hard. That’s what my song was.”

‘Pac’s 1993 song became one of his biggest hits. On it, Shakur rapped about the plight of single mothers and battered women. For “How to Love,” Weezy also lends a sympathetic ear. “A lot of women don’t know how to love because there’s deep reasons for them not knowing how to love,” he explained. “And what I mean by deep reasons is deep and dark reasons. A lot of people don’t open up that can and I figured that I can open up that can of worms and see what happens.”

Video: MTV2 Presents Lil Wayne Unplugged

Check out Lil Wayne‘s full MTV Unplugged performance in the video above. He performed many classic songs, covered 2Pac’s hit “Hail Mary“, and even showcased a new song titled “Nightmares Of The Bottom” off his upcoming album Tha Carter IV. However, a few of the songs he performed live were cut from the final airing of the show.
